GENERAL SITE TYPE  hab

TYPE

1.    hab.   Watrous and Blitzer [1982], 52    '..., the site consists of sherds over an area of 50 x 50 m.'


SITE SIZE

- Watrous and Blitzer [1982]  p. 52,  Size: 2500 sq. m.  '..., the site consists of sherds over an area of 50 x 50 m.'

PERIOD (High Chronology)

1. Late Minoan IIIA2: (1390 BC - 1330 BC)
    a.    Watrous and Blitzer [1982]: 52, '..., LM IIIA2 - B.', 'LM IIIA2-B goblet foot, ...'

2. Late Minoan IIIB: (1330 BC - 1200 BC)
    a.    Watrous and Blitzer [1982]: 52, '..., LM IIIA2 - B.', '..., LM IIIB octous stirrup jar.'

BIBLIOGRAPHY

1.  Watrous and Blitzer [1982]:  Watrous, Livingston Vance and H. Blitzer. ‘Lasithi: A History of Settlement on a Highland Plain in Crete’, Hesperia Supplements (18), Lasithi: A History of Settlement on a Highland Plain in Crete, pp. 1-122. 1982., '39. Agios Georgios: Poros', pg. 52. 'At the valley entrance to Limnarkaro, this site may have been used by pastoralists.'
